For I was hungry and you gave me something to eat, I was thirsty and you gave me something to drink, I was a stranger and you invited me in. I needed clothes and you clothed me, I was sick and you looked after me, I was in prison and you came to visit me. – Matthew 25:35-36
Heavenly Father, You sent Your beloved Son Jesus to serve and to save humanity. Thank You for the reminder of the sacredness in serving others. You call us to recognize You in the faces of the hungry, the thirsty, the stranger, the naked, the sick, and the imprisoned. Forgive us for the times we have turned away, too busy or too blind to see Your image in those in need. Teach us to open our hearts and extend our hands in compassion, not for recognition but out of obedience and love for You.
Lord Jesus, You showed us what it means to serve with humility and mercy. You fed the multitudes, welcomed the outcast, and comforted the suffering. Help us to walk in Your footsteps daily. May we not only see the needs around us but respond with urgency and grace. Create in us a spirit that finds joy in giving, peace in welcoming, and purpose in visiting those the world forgets.
Holy Spirit, stir within us a deeper awareness of the mission You have given us. Let this passage be a mirror that reflects the state of our hearts and a lamp that lights our path. May our service to others be a true act of worship, a living testimony of our faith. Empower us to live out this call with courage and conviction, ever seeking to honor Christ in the least of these. Amen
